I want to start this thread as a place for anybody interested to post photos for texture usage or textures. Please only post images in here, if you agree with the following rules:

1. The poster is the author of the image.
2. The poster grants any OpenBVE-addon-developer the non-exclusive, irrevocable right to use the image and its derivates as textures for the developers objects under the following conditions:
a) The author of the image is credited in the object file
b) Any derivates of the image are distributed under the same conditions

I hope the idea is liked and that someone will pin the thread Smile

Some of the architecture would be great in a new German route. Textures are often a problem Finding the right one isn't always easy. Some of the more "universal" ones, like brick, fields, hedges and trees are useful for any country. A selection of those would be good in a free library. You don't need zillions of images, just a reasonable number of ones that would be really useful to any of us in a general way.
I like the building with the Kamera shop, but could never use it in an Irish context. In the same way that many of the Ballyfeckin items would look wrong in a British or Czech route. I would suggest that once beginners are able to make buildings and basic objects that they are going to find ways of obtaining the correct textures for the job they are working on. An inexpensive digital camera (I got one from Aldi) is a good investment. All you need then is a decent bitmap editor and the time to learn how to use it properly, and you will be unstoppable.
